    Abstract: There is provided a system and method for controlling an engine. A request signal indicative of a demand for the engine to output a required power level is first receive. A position control signal is then generated in response to the request signal. The position request signal is indicative of a first request for adjusting a present position of a variable geometry mechanism of the engine towards a commanded position to achieve the required power level. An acceleration rate control signal is further generated on the basis of the position control signal. The acceleration rate control signal is indicative of a second request for adjusting an acceleration rate of the engine in accordance with the commanded position of the variable geometry mechanism. The position control signal and the acceleration rate control signal are then output to the engine.

    Abstract: A multi-engine system 10 for use on an aircraft 14 is disclosed. The system 10 may comprise a first aircraft engine 16A and a second aircraft engine 16B configured to drive at least one device 12 of the aircraft 14. A starter 20 may be coupled to one of the first and second aircraft engines 16A, 16B to assist starting of the one of the first and second aircraft engines 16A, 16B. An energy source 24 may be configured to deliver energy to the starter 20 at a rapid rate during rapid starting of the one of the first and the second aircraft engines 16A, 16B, the rapid rate being higher than a regular rate used during regular starting of the one of the first and the second aircraft engines 16A, 16B. The energy source 24 may comprise at least one supercapacitor.

    Abstract: A power actuator is provided for a door latch. A transfer lever within the housing is selectively coupled to a motor-driven worm gear via a lost motion connector. Engaging the motor moves the transfer lever between a locked and an unlocked position, actuating an output lever mounted to a spline on the transfer lever. The worm gear returns to a neutral position when the motor is disengaged, leaving the transfer lever in either the locked or unlocked positions. Manually moving the output lever causes the transfer lever to move between its locked and unlocked positions without back-driving the worm gear. A toggle mechanism prevents the transfer lever from accidentally moving or only moving partially between the locked and unlocked positions.

    Abstract: A latch (1) for a deck lid includes a load lever (41) that operates after the latch (1) is released to prevent the pawl (22) from immediately returning to a latched position. The load lever (41) acts on a pawl lever (21) which in turn acts on the pawl (22). The load lever (41) enables the latch (1) to release even under load such as that created by a heavy layer of snow on the deck lid. The load lever (41) only operates during the opening cycle of the latch (1) and automatically resets as the ratchet (29) moves to the fully open condition.

    Abstract: A latch has a unidirectional power release mechanism. The mechanism has a rotatable gear with a boss on the gear, a motor for rotating the gear to orbit the gear boss through an operating cycle of the mechanism, a ratchet movable from a latched position to an unlatched position, a pawl lever, a pawl, and a toggle which moves between a first toggle position and a second toggle position to set the limits of the operating cycle of the mechanism. The toggle pivots in response to the orbiting gear boss and presents a stop for the gear boss at the end of the operating cycle. The gear boss effects movement of the pawl lever to effect unlatching and stops the orbiting gear boss when it encounters the stop. The toggle is pivoted back removing the stop in response to the ratchet rotating to the latched position.

    Abstract: A hood latch has a mounting plate, a ratchet and pawl assembly, a secondary release lever and a reinforcement plate. The mounting plate has a fishmouth. The ratchet is pivotally mounted to the mounting plate at a first pivot point. The ratchet cooperates with the fishmouth and moves between an unlatched position and a latched position. The ratchet is biased to the unlatched position. The pawl is pivotally mounted to the mounting plate at a second pivot point. The pawl is biased to engage the ratchet and releasably retain the ratchet in the latched position. The secondary release leveris pivotally mounted to the mounting plate at a third pivot point. The secondary release lever is moveable between a secondary latched position closing the fishmouth providing a secondary catch and a release position pivoted away from the fishmouth. The secondary release lever is biased to the secondary latched position.
